The Outdoor Adventures program is designed and committed to providing a
variety of unique, quality outdoor experiences for University of San
Francisco students, faculty, staff and Koret members to participate in
and enjoy.
Trip sizes vary from small groups of less than 10 people, to
large groups of over 100 people depending on the specific adventure.
Activities include horseback riding, sailing, sea kayaking, skiing/snowboarding and
more.
All trips are offered on a first come, first served basis. All
participants need to register and pay for their trip at the Koret Center Front Desk.
You will receive a receipt as proof of your payment and it is your
admission to the specific activity. If you cannot attend the trip you
have signed up and paid for, you will need to either sell your spot to
someone on the waiting list or give it to someone else. *All participants must bring their USF Student or Faculty/Staff ID to register and checkin for the trip.
